The Oasis (not to be confused with Oasis in Wurmwater) is an impressive demonstration of the Twin Gods’ power. 2.5 acres of fruiting trees, streams, ponds, and waterfalls are nestled within the walls of the twins’ Holy Inner Compound. In the center stands a huge tree, once a struggling sapling growing in the harsh desert environment. Tyreen, determined to prove that she could use the healing counterpart to her leeching ability, swore to make the tree grow faster and healthier than it ever would have naturally. While this did in fact happen, the unique properties of siren energy and the ambient eridium from the nearby refinery mutated the tree into something so far removed from what it once was that it has basically become a new species.
The bark of the tree glows faintly with red and blue swirls mimicking the twins’ siren markings and bears a round fruit with thin purple skin which allows the bright glowing white nectar inside to shine through. Once a fruit is picked, it begins to lose its glow. The tree, and by extension the fruit, is infused with trace amounts of each twin’s specific siren energy signature, which creates a unique effect when ingested. With this strange tree thriving, the twins began building around it piece by piece, planting grasses, constructing water features, and protecting it with thick glass, creating a lush Eden in an inhospitable setting. The Oasis now hosts dozens of other edible plants and fungi, some of which are native to Pandora, though most have been imported or brought back with the twins when they return from other planets. Rows of exotic vines provide grapes for ceremonial wine (and also snacks).
(Above: Angel harvests mushrooms.)
The ecological balance inside the Oasis is so delicate that anyone who enters is required to be decontaminated. Because of this, the environment is meticulously maintained by trained and trusted cultists, known as priests. Soil and moisture levels are tracked and adjusted twice daily. Ground-level irrigation can be programmed in sections depending on a specific crop’s needs. Ventilation systems filter out any possible airborne threat and keep the humidity at an optimal level. Even though the priests are tasked with the day-to-day upkeep of the garden, the pets and the twins themselves often enjoy tending to the plants.
(Nearly every square foot of the Oasis is covered in lush grass and colorful plant life.)
In addition to plants, the oasis houses small animals, including the resident “pet pets.” Weed Bongwater, a Junpai-7 kelp eel, lives in the largest pond; Soup, Troy’s stalker kit, likes to sun on the rocks around the waterfall, and Ibby, a small creature similar to Hermes, does an impressive job keeping the soil grub-free. Other denizens include small birds and reptiles from other planets, honey-producing insects, and about a half-dozen chickens that provide fresh eggs.
(Below: The Oasis is home to flora and fauna both native and foreign, and special measures are taken to ensure everything thrives in one place, regardless of its origins. Here, a small spiderant picks through the dirt near the front windows.)
(Above: A ground-level view of most of the garden’s area. The floor of the second level creates a ceiling for the front third of the space.)
Naturally, the twins and their pets have first pick of harvests from the Oasis, but the extras are handed out to the masses of the COV. Usually, the foods are dried or preserved, but higher-ranking cultists can bid to receive collections of fresh fruits and vegetables. Oftentimes, clan leaders will try to exceed their sacrifice quota in order to procure fresh food for their clan members.
(Above: Ash and Angel sit and chat with Troy and Tyreen under a glass structure.)
The Oasis is not only a source of vital food production, it’s also a place for the twins and their pets to relax, whether by swimming in the ponds, tending to the plants, or just sitting and chatting. For some pets, the Oasis is the closest thing to “outside” they see when the twins are busy and don’t have time to take them out for public appearances. Even though it is fully enclosed, it’s vast and lush and the glass walls allow Pandora’s bright natural light to filter in at any time of the day.

The Sacred Flock: HIC - Interrogation, Holding Cells, Archives
As mentioned in the previous article, the third floor of the HIC conceals five hidden rooms, inaccessible from the main stairwell. The last article covered Troy’s workshop and Tyreen’s lab and this article will focus on the three remaining rooms - an interrogation/torture room, a block of holding cells, and the very well-hidden archive room.
The interrogation room directly borders Tyreen’s lab, providing easy access to drugs and chemicals that could make a questioning procedure go a little smoother (for the twins, anyway). The stairwell in the back connects to the curtain wall and Tyreen’s safe room on the level above. Adjacent to this room is a sizeable cell block containing ten holding cells for test subjects, intruders, and anyone else the twins deem fit for imprisonment. The final room on this floor is the archive room, tucked into the space between the ceremonial dressing room and Tyreen’s lab. Every piece of information vital to the twins’ goals is stored in this room.
Continue through the cut for pictures and more details. (Click on the pictures for better resolution.)
The “interrogation” room is dark, imposing, and industrial. Sharp tools cover the walls and drains under every table and chair collect any...byproducts. (Or at least whatever doesn’t end up on the walls.)
The holding cells are sparsely furnished. Concrete walls, concrete floors, minimal bare-bulb light. No one ever stays here for long, so the twins don’t feel the need to make things comfortable.
The archive room is the safest and most secretive room in the entire compound. The twins keep relics, notes, and anything relevant to their goals and background in this room. A multi-screen monitor setup hangs from the ceiling, visible from any angle.
A few bookshelves hold notes and journals, including copies of Eridian cyphers, starmaps, and any and all personal anecdotes from their travels and childhood.
Shelves and filing cabinets are filled with eridium, relics, and myriad other odds-and-ends. Anything that could be relevant gets collected. Below, the twins have a discussion while the Vault Map floats suspended over a map table.

The Sacred Flock: HIC - Troy’s Workshop and Tyreen’s Lab
Although the ceremonial suite is the only area readily accessible from the stairwell, the third floor of the HIC has five other rooms, concealed behind myriad security measures and typically only accessible to the twins. This article will focus on two of those five rooms - Troy’s workshop and Tyreen’s lab.
Each of these rooms are only accessible through the twins’ living quarters or, in the case of the lab, from the front end of the curtain wall. The access points (mentioned in passing in the articles about Troy’s and Tyreen’s rooms) are hidden behind not only locked doors, but locked doors inside safe rooms protected by biometrically-coded blast doors. Accessing the hidden sections of the third floor is, understandably, very difficult for anyone other than the twins.
Troy’s workshop is significantly smaller and more “Pandoran” than the rest of his personal rooms. Metal floors, concrete block walls, and industrial lighting create an atmosphere more commonly found in the outskirts of the COV stronghold. Tyreen’s lab is the exact opposite. Clean white tile walls and floors enhance the harsh, bright medical lighting. The area is packed with equipment and storage, from surgical beds and I.V. racks to a full-body scanning machine; shelves are full of chemicals and experimental drugs. Though the lab is utilized to experiment with and study the effects of eridium, it’s also Tyreen’s personal playground to test other concoctions on (usually) unwilling subjects.
(Above: Troy’s workshop is cluttered with painting supplies, storage, and half-finished projects.)
(Below: Tyreen’s lab has all the storage and equipment necessary to test the effects of myriad chemical cocktails on human subjects.)
Continue through the cut for more pictures and description! (Click on the pictures for better resolution.)
Troy’s workshop, in addition to being a space for projects, also provides storage for painting supplies, scrap parts, and electronics. While it’s much more utilitarian than his personal quarters, Troy’s still comfortable spending hours, sometimes even days, at a time working and has adjusted the workshop accommodations accordingly, installing a basic bathroom and bringing in a couch. Easy access to the curtain wall stairs means quick trips to the kitchen.
Tyreen’s lab is a short walk from Troy’s workshop, across a storage space. The lab is more protected; not positioned against or near any of the more utilized rooms. Below, Tyreen observes a large Eridium shard in a suspension tank.
The space between the lab and the workshop provides more storage for supplies. The ceremonial dressing room can be seen - albeit with the lights off - in the back right.

We’re leaving the third floor behind this week (temporarily) to take a look at the twins’ quarters on the fourth (and highest) floor. Both of the twins’ living areas are spacious, taking up roughly the same amount of square footage as either of the ground floor common wings, with Troy’s being slightly smaller than Tyreen’s. The interior construction of each room is unique, but there are some shared aspects, such as large walk-in closets, work rooms, safe rooms (more details below), and door placement (one from the common area just past the stairs, one onto their shared balcony, one into the editing room, and one inside each of their respective safe rooms). The twins’ rooms are the only rooms in the compound to have exterior walls. Due to the sheer elevation of the fourth floor, the extra protection isn’t required.
Today we’ll focus on Troy’s room, immediately to the left of the stairwell doors. In terms of design, Troy’s living area reflects his public aesthetic - dark colors and sharp geometric patterns. The room is only partially open-plan; multiple accent walls and partitions break up the space into specific sections. Comfortable couches, chairs, and a large entertainment center fill the front half of the room. Tall divider planks separate a cosmetics counter from the rest of the entry area but leave space to access the large bathroom in the back corner. Another door frame from the bathroom leads into a walk-in closet, next to Troy’s bed. The work room and safe room (front edge), while visible from the social area, are only accessible through Troy’s bedroom.
Continue through the cut to see the rest of the screenshots and more details. (Click the pictures for better quality.) (Borderlands mods credit to multiple makers, though most were made by rumoruka-raizon and compiled with others.)
Just inside the door is the large social space. Chairs, couches, and tables line the walls, accompanied by multiple TV screens, gaming systems and bookshelves; perfect for entertaining guests, spending time with Tyreen and the pets, or just winding down after a busy day. (The skag pups in the foreground aren’t usually allowed into the compound, but every once in a while they’ll get a treat.)
To the right of the doors is a long cosmetics counter. White light simulates natural daylight and a low window looks out onto the balcony.
The bathroom is large and luxurious. Soft rugs offset the dark tiling and red accents and potted plants provide warmth and color.
Troy’s closet, while nowhere near as opulent or extensive as his sister’s, is still large and well-lit with plenty of space to store clothes and accessories. Full-length backlit mirrors opposite the wardrobe doors provide a comfortable dressing area. The closet also serves as a hallway between Troy’s bed and another entrance to the bathroom.
Troy’s bed is tucked into a corner, not entirely closed off, but mostly hidden from the living area by short walls (as shown in the overhead photo). The area around it is simple, decorated with side tables, plants, shelves, and soft lighting. Troy rarely sleeps alone; even when his human pets aren’t spending the night, he’s usually sharing the bed with his golden stalker, Soup.
(Above: Troy heads toward the editing room with his hovering camera drone in tow behind him. The biometric door to the safe room can be seen to the left.)
The work room (and adjacent safe room) is the only part of Troy’s living area protected by the curtain wall. It sits directly against the side of the editing room, allowing easy access when putting together CoV broadcasts. The walls are decorated with an array of posters, memos, file folders, and Troy’s own graffiti projects. Much of the floor space is taken up by cabinets and desks with various functions.
(Below: Troy uses a desk setup to stream a simple video for the CoV and anyone else who might happen to be tuned in.)
The safe rooms in each of the twins’ living quarters serve as storage for high-value items (money, eridium, etc.) but are also a facade for a deeper level of secrecy. The door in the back corner leads to a hatch down to the hidden section of the third floor where Troy’s workshop and Tyreen’s lab are established. In addition, these rooms also provide survival storage in the event of an attack on the compound.

After a pet has been successfully conditioned, they are officially inducted into the COV in a livestreamed ceremony where they are presented with a showier, more ornate collar. As previously mentioned, each of these collars is specifically designed to reflect a pet’s personality and place within the Flock. The style of the ceremonial collar dictates the design of every piece of formal wear for a particular pet; instead of seeing the collar as an accessory, the tailors are told to treat it like a centerpiece and design around it in a way that makes the collar the focal point of an outfit. Formal collars are only worn during special events - ceremonies, rituals, public appearances, etc. When not in use, they are stored in the twins’ private quarters.
Continue through the cut to read about the ceremonial process. Warning for mentions of sexual and cannibalistic activity.
Approximately a week before the ceremony, once the pet feels comfortable, measurements are taken for making custom regalia. Each pet’s style is unique and the same types of design elements are carried through every formal outfit, regardless of the occasion. (Angel’s designs always feature sheer fabric, long feathers, and tiny strings of lights sewn directly into the cloth. Sunniva’s style incorporates furs and bone jewelry. Ash’s outfits include multicolored, iridescent accents and fine, detailed beadwork while Vixen’s focus on asymmetrical cuts and multiple layers.) Collaring regalia, specifically, always includes a hood which is pulled back before the pet receives their formal collar. In the event that a pet chooses not to show their face, they will have the option of wearing a veil or mask during the entirety of the ceremony.
Prior to the ceremony, the pet is bathed and fed (usually an assortment of fruits and desserts) and any final alterations are made to their regalia. The ceremony itself is relatively short, although widespread and broadcast to the full extent of the COV’s influence. It begins with all established pets, also in their ceremonial collars and regalia, lining up at the back of the third floor balcony. Once the lineup is finished, the twins escort the newest pet to the front and center and address the audience.
The induction begins with a fairly uniform opening about bringing a “new lamb” into the Sacred Flock. Minor details about the pet’s acquisition are shared before the twins issue a warning regarding punishments if the pet is not respected. At this point, the pet is prompted to step forward, their hood is pulled back, and the new collar is placed around their neck.
The closing words of the ceremony, transcribed below, are always the same.
Twin claiming the pet: This collar signifies your loyalty to the Twin Gods, granting you protection and privilege. Wear it with pride.
[established pets kneel with bowed heads and recite the following]: The Children of the Vault welcome you, Blessed Lamb. Live your life bathed in the glory of the Twin Gods.
After this, the established pets stand and turn to face the center of the balcony. The newly-collared pet enters the compound first, followed by the others, with the twins bringing up the rear. Once inside, the pets change out of their ceremonial dress and leave the newest pet alone with the twins for a final night in the conditioning bedroom. As an induction gift, the twins will honor whatever the new pet chooses to do, with the exception of a few hard limits. There are no expectations on the twins’ part, as past requests have ranged from simply sleeping to an extended cannibalize-and-heal session to livestreamed sex. The rest of the pets (and the COV at large) spend the night celebrating.
The following day, the new pet is branded and/or tattooed with the symbol of the COV and their life as a formally-collared member of the Sacred Flock officially begins.
